Divide £700 in the ratio 5:3:2.
The total number of 'parts' in this ratio
= 5 + 3 + 2 = 10.
So, to work out how much of the total corresponds to 1 part, we need to divide the total sum by the total number of parts: 700/10 = £70.
Now, we can multiply the amount we know for 1 part by each value in the ratio.
Step-by-step explanation:
70 × 5 = £ 350
70 × 3 = £ 210
70 × 2 = £ 140
